Why did William Penn accept land in New World

History
1 answer:
fredd [130]3 years ago
7 0

he wanted to create a place where he could practice his religion freely

The supremacy clause form the root of what aspect of the country’s government system
kirill115 [55]

The Supremacy Clause forms the root of the aspect of "federalism" within the country's government system, since it means that although power is shared between the federal government and the states, the federal government reigns supreme
